As things take a turn for an attempt to get things moving here, another fine record that’s been languishing is this debut 4 track 10 inch by It’s A Bird!, It’s A Plane! on the never less than wonderous Razzia imprint.

“All These Things You Are” and “Elephant” are two melancholic, near-orchestral gems that remind me of “Something, Anything” period Todd Rundgren without actually sounding anything like him. The opener clocks in at 5 minutes plus but certainly doesn’t feel like it. My general attention deficit condition seems to abate in the immediate proximity of this act. The whistle-laden (Roger Whittaker variety, not the flute-y wind instrument), piano-powered “Looking Out For Mr Right” extend the stellar scandic pop envelope ever further by dealing in simple high calibre arrangements, the kind that you might have come across in bygone times but without resorting to blatant app-like nostalgia.
